So, that aside, the meat of my quandry: I want a burning/cutting laser. If i were to purchase one, however, it would need to meet a few functionality requirements before i could justify spending the money: my income is low enough that the ability to pop balloons and light matches from a distance is not sufficient recompense for spending that kind of money.

So, my requirements for functionality: I am in to model aircraft, if i can get a laser that would perform at least as a partial-replacement for a hobby-knife, i would be satisfied. Ideally, it should be able to cut or deeply score 3/32" balsa sheet/stick, and cut decals/monokote (iron-on wing covering). What wavelength/output-power would i need to achieve these results?

And last, but not least, i salvaged the LD out of a DVD-burner today. I have verified that it works: I backdrove with a flashlight to determine pinout, then hit it for about 1/2-second a few times with 2VDC (pair of nearly-dead NiCd cells) and it made a nice bright spot about the size of my fist at a range of 8 inches or so. What can i do with this? How can i determine the proper voltage/amperage without blowing it? The diode has no markings on it, and i was unable to determine anything by looking up the model of the burner.

If you want to cut wood and similar (in small time <1s) you will need CO2 lasers, big, chunky, dangerous and expensive. The strongest and cheapest you can get is a 2W blue laser and that isn't enough: way dangerous.

For your DVD burner diode, you will need an aixiz module (www.aixiz.net if you live in USA and want it fast) or an O-like module (thread lock style, easier to set-up), some thermal grease and soldering iron (low power one). After putting on the module, some wires is desirable :beer:. Look in forums for DDL driver (if you do not want to spend money on a professional one like rckstr) and build it. Build a test load for Red laser, and drive your laser diode @ 3v. Depending on DVD burner speed, higher the current. 300mA should be enough if 16x. I'm not very familiar with 3/32" (~2.4mm) balsa sheet/stick, but to give you an idea
of the power of these 1-2W Blue lasers:
It can cut a wooden match in half in about 5 seconds.
It is also precise enough to poke a hole right through the middle of the matchstick, without
"breaking" out to the left or right, leaving a neat hole.

So yes, I think you might be able to do what you want, but it might take longer
than you expect to actually cut out a piece from a balsa board.

Just scoring/blackening the wood on the other hand is really lightning fast.

All in all, I don't think it stands a chance against those gas-powered hobbyknifes,
for most modelling aplications, that is.

Also, there is a lens available especially for the purpose of burning up close, which
gives you 20~25% more power than the standard lenses used.
